Eligible Transaction Account definition

Eligible Transaction Account is a transaction account from which your transfers will be debited, your Account to Account Transfer Service fees, if any, will be automatically debited, or to which transfers and credits to you will be credited, that is eligible for the Account to Account Transfer Service. An Eligible Transaction Account shall be limited to a checking, money market or savings account that you hold with us.
